  • I had the same thought process but seems to be that its actually the sunlight effecting the eyes. You go to a fort in the dark, the eyes are green no matter what state the fort is in (under attack, nearly finished, players nearby etc)

  • @w-ii-n-k-s-o The sky can be red at night. There's an old adage... Red sky at night, sailor's delight. Red sky at morning, sailor's warning. This is because the red sky at night indicates fair weather on the next day, and a red morning sky indicates inclement weather... or at least they believed that. Anyway, when the eyes are red it's because the sky is red.
